## InkFlow rendering pipeline — quick orientation

Hey, welcome! InkFlow turns author-submitted markdown into sanitized HTML for the Quillbrook docs site. Most incidents are either a stuck sanitizer worker or a template cache that won't invalidate. Restarting the render pods fixes about 80% of pages stuck in "pending." Before you restart anything, though, confirm the pipeline is actually running with the settings we expect, which are listed here.

settings of fahag-haduf:
[ulaox]
port = 8443
region = south-2
host = ulaox.lumiccorp.internal
timeout_ms = 500
retries = 8

The Ledgerbeam billing worker ships via blue-green deploys: two identical pools sit behind the router, and releases cut traffic over only after the green pool passes invoice-replay checks. Rollback is a single route flip, so never patch a live pool directly. To trigger a cutover or rollback, call the deploy endpoint with this bearer token:

login token, tagef-tagep: eyJhbGciOiJIUzI1NiIsInR5cCI6IkpXVCJ9.eyJzdWIiOiIBXyeYEoalzIn0.6TI7VhOJMHm9

## Fabrikit 4.0 — Changed Defaults

The Fabrikit test-data factory now seeds deterministic sequences by default, and lazy association building is enabled unless explicitly disabled. Teams relying on random seeds must opt back in per suite. Collection factories cap at 50 records to prevent runaway fixtures. The full set of new default configuration values is listed below.

config for kahag-tafop:
WENWYN_PIN=7412
WENWYN_TENANT=fenion
WENWYN_METRICS_HOST=metrics.wenwyn.zemvarnet.local
WENWYN_SEAL=seal_cafee3b9
WENWYN_STANDBY_TEAM=praox

## Tuning

Gating for Bramblefort canaries is intentionally conservative: a canary only advances when error-rate, latency, and saturation checks all pass for the full observation window. Loosening any single threshold without adjusting the window invites false promotions, so change them together and note it in the sync minutes. The current gating constants are listed here.

tuning table, kagag-yahip:
RATE_LIMITS = {
    "druath": 1,
    "wenwyn": 5,
    "ulaael": 2,
    "holath": 5,
}